Pequim sem Portugal
Portugal foi esta Quinta Feira derrotado pela Itália, na decisão por grandes penalidades, depois de um empate a zero bolas no final do prolongamento. Com Portugal a falhar duas grandes penalidades, a Selecção lusa não estará em 2008 em Pequim, ocupando os italianos a última vaga ainda em aberto para as selecções europeias.
O jogo foi sempre equilibrado, com poucas oportunidades de parte a parte, com ambas as equipas a respeitarem o adversário. Portugal alinhou com Varela e Vaz Té bem abertos na frente de ataque, com os jogadores a tentarem movimentar-se com o objectivo de provocar desequilíbrios no último reduto transalpino.
Manuel Fernandes tentava pautar o jogo ofensivo português, com variações de jogo efectuadas com precisão. Rossi, que poderá ser uma das opções no negócio Anderson entre o FC Porto e o Manchester United, teve uma excelente oportunidade depois de uma «arrancada» a que Paulo Ribeiro se opôs com valentia.
Já no segundo tempo o mesmo Rossi viu o segundo cartão amarelo, após protestos, mas Portugal não tirou particulares dividendos de tal facto. O jogo correu até ao minuto 90 sem alteração no marcador, o mesmo sucedendo no prolongamento, apesar de Portugal ter estado mais forte neste período, destacando-se uma claríssima oportunidade de golo desperdiçada por Djaló.
A decisão da última equipa europeia a ser apurada para os Jogos Olímpicos teve que ser encontrada com recurso a pontapés de grande penalidade, onde a sorte sorriu aos comandados de Casiraghi, depois de Manuel Fernandes ter permitido a defesa ao guarda redes Viviano, e de Antunes ter rematado ao lado da baliza transalpina.

Itália vence Portugal nos penáltis e apura-se para Pequim’2008
Ainda não foi desta que a Selecção Nacional de sub-21 conseguiu vencer a Itália, perdendo nos penáltis, por 4-3, pelo que será a equipa transalpina estar nos Jogos Olímpicos’2008. Portugal dominou quase todo o encontro, ainda que a Itália também tenha tido um período de predominância, no início da segunda parte. De resto só deu Portugal, principalmente a partir do momento em que Rossi viu o segundo cartão amarelo, e o consequente vermelho, aos 76’. A partir daí os italianos só pensaram em defender, o que fizeram com mestria, diga-se. No entanto, no prolongamento, Portugal dispôs de duas excelentes oportunidades para ganhar: primeiro por Moutinho, de cabeça, ao lado; depois por Yannick Djaló, muito bem lançado por João Moutinho, que falhou, atirando para fora apenas com o guarda-redes Viviano pela frente. Nos penáltis, os italianos marcaram quatro e Portugal três, falhando dois, por Manuel Fernandes e por Antunes.

Manuel da Costa feels Portugal were robbed
Da Costa: Portugal deserved better
Defender Manuel da Costa said Portugal "deserved to go the Olympic Games, not Italy" after a penalty shoot-out defeat in Nijmegen denied them a trip to Beijing.
Unhappy statistics
The fifth-placed play-off at the UEFA European Under-21 Championship gave both sides a chance to claw back some pride after disappointing performances in the group stage here. But Portugal failed to take advantage and despite having an extra man for the final 15 minutes and 57 per cent of the possession, they were unable to score with any of their 16 shots on goal as 120 minutes of football ended goalless.
'That's football'
"We knew we would play like this - we need to have the ball," said the PSV Eindhoven defender. "We showed we deserved to go the Olympic Games, not Italy. Today, it's the team that deserved it the least that won. Sometimes it's like this, sometimes it's not. That's football." A 4-3 defeat on penalties prolonged Portugal's unwanted record of never having eliminated Italy at U21 level.
Strong finish
José Couceiro's team ended the tournament much better than they started it, beating Israel 4-0 in their final Group A game before facing Italy. "In these two games we played better than any other team in this competition," said Da Costa, who missed the end of the match through injury. "If we had played like this from the start we would have qualified for the Olympics a long time ago."
Knee injury
Italy were reduced to ten men with Giuseppe Rossi's 74th minute dismissal and Da Costa was soon a casualty for Portugal, being taken off injured after 85 minutes. "It's the knee injury I suffered from at PSV," he said. "It was already hurting during the warm-up and I felt it through the whole game. The medical staff didn't want to take risks but I would have gone on to help my team-mates."
Rest cure
Now, Da Costa is hoping to earn a place in the Portuguese senior national team as he looks to put U21 disappointment behind him. "I want to go UEFA EURO 2008™ - that's my goal," he said. "But that will only happen if I play regularity for my club. I am still young and I can gain experience. This season I want to be a champion and to go a long way in the UEFA Champions League." For now, he is hoping for a holiday. "I will now rest, have fun at the beach with some friends and do what it takes to empty my head before the new season."
